Sagar addresses worker’s meeting at Riyazat Taing, Khanyar
FacebookTwitterWhatsapp

Srinagar The Jammu and Kashmir National Conference General Secretary, Ali Muhammad Sagar, on Monday asked people to protect democratic spaces to halt the march of political and democratic disenfranchisement set in motion on August 05, 2019 by forces inimical to J&K’s unique identity and status.

This he, according to the NC spokesperson, said while addressing a worker’s meeting of Halqa Riyazat Taing in Khanyar constituency. Among others, YNC Provincial President Salman Ali Sagar, Block President Bashir Ahmed Wani Halwai, Vice Block President Abdul Majeed Wani, and Youth Block President Abid Wani were also present on the occasion.

Addressing the workers, Sagar said, “There is a perception on the ground that the para-dropped administration has become more unaccountable and the Central government’s claim to give Kashmir a corruption-free administration and good governance was simply rhetoric.”

Holding the incumbent administration responsible for price rise, scathing unemployment, administrative inertia, and development deficit, Sagar said, “Government is busy swelling its coffers, but when it comes to passing on the benefits to the poor, it sidesteps its responsibility. Despite charging hefty amounts from consumers, the rampant erratic power supply and unscheduled cuts is taking a toll on people during the ongoing winter season. The administration is further deepening the troubles of people by providing inferior-quality of rice and wheat at FCSCA ration stores. There is no accountability on the ground.”

He asked the workers to work in tandem to ensure that the party’s position, vision, and mission reach every household.
